Rangers FC is actively seeking a new manager, with potential candidates including Steven Gerrard, Gary O'Neil, Rob Edwards, and Russell Martin. Separately, Motherwell's Michael Wimmer has reported discussions with Bundesliga teams about their young midfielder Lennon Miller, while Rangers is also preparing a transfer bid for Estoril's Kevin Boma, amidst competition from German and Swiss clubs. Additionally, Jose Cifuentes aims for a permanent transfer after an inquiry from Greek side Aris, and former player Alan Hutton suggests major roster changes for Rangers are necessary to boost competitiveness.
